Respect, Trust and Open Communication

The best way to ease into in-home care is to talk about it together. Including your loved one in the discussion will make them feel respected and in control. Address their concerns, highlight the benefits and emphasize that care is about maintaining independence, not taking it away. A thoughtful conversation now can make the transition much smoother down the road.

Local Services for Smooth Transitions

Support is available to help you take on the practical aspects of this transition. In Boston, the South Shore and the surrounding areas, you can find a variety of helpful services to make the change with ease. If downsizing or relocating is necessary, professional movers can handle the heavy lifting while specialists can install grab bars, non-slip flooring and other safety features. Legal and financial concerns can also be addressed with the guidance of eldercare consultants. We can recommend trusted professionals to ensure you have the right support network in place. This way, you can focus on making sure your loved one feels valued, comfortable and cared for. Introducing a caregiver gradually can ease stress and build trust. Initially, shorter visits can help your loved one feel more comfortable, creating a smoother transition. At Senior Helpers Boston and South Shore, we thoughtfully match caregivers with clients based on personality and needs, creating a positive connection from the start. This careful approach ensures your loved one feels safe, supported and understood as they adjust to in-home care
